Medical Billing Specialist
Jesica.ai
Role Description Execute precise billing operations for U.S. senior care providers, ensuring accurate reimbursement across Assisted Living, Hospice, and RCFE settings. You’ll be the backbone of our revenue cycle, directly impacting financial health while working with cutting-edge billing technology. This role is ideal for someone who has hands-on experience with U.S. healthcare billing workflows and is comfortable navigating Medicare/Medicaid and private payers. Key Responsibilities - Claims Processing: Submit and track claims for U.S. Medicare/Medicaid and private payers, focusing on Assisted Living, Hospice, and RCFE billing requirements. - Denial Management: Investigate and resolve claim rejections, underpayments, and coding errors (ICD-10, CPT). - Documentation Support: Collaborate with clinical teams to ensure service documentation aligns with billing compliance. - Patient Billing: Generate statements, process payments, and address patient inquiries. - Reporting: Assist in generating AR aging reports and reconciliation audits. Qualifications - Must be available to work Pacific Time (California) hours, Monday–Friday. - Minimum 2+ years of medical billing experience within the U.S. healthcare system (senior care settings strongly preferred: ALFs, Hospice, RCFEs). - Proficiency in U.S. Medicare/Medicaid billing rules and EHR systems (e.g., Epic, Cerner). - Experience with U.S.-based payers and reimbursement processes is mandatory. - Knowledge of California-specific billing regulations is a strong plus. - Strong attention to detail and problem-solving skills. - High school diploma required; AAPC certification (e.g., CPC, CPB) is a plus. Role Description The Mid Coding Specialist II works under general supervision to perform accurate and compliant coding of moderate-complexity medical and surgical specialties within a highly specialized academic medical center environment. This role will support cases involving: - Physical Medicine & Rehabilitation/Spine - General Internal Medicine - Hematology/Oncology - Rheumatology Exercises independent judgment in the review of encounters characterized by: - Moderate to high documentation variability - NCCI bundling edits - Payer-specific surgical policies - Advanced modifier application - Co-surgeon and trainee requirements - Validation of incident-to/split-shared services - Teaching physician documentation compliance Evaluates and resolves AI-assisted coding exceptions to ensure coding accuracy, regulatory compliance, audit readiness, and appropriate reimbursement. Work From Home: The successful candidate must live in TX. Does not have to reside in the D/FW area. Shift: 8-hour flex shift, Monday through Friday Qualifications - High School Diploma or GED Equivalent - 2 years of coding and/or billing experience Requirements - Experience coding moderate-complexity specialties and procedures requiring advanced bundling, modifier logic, and payer-specific rule application. - Progressive professional billing and or coding responsibility and advanced technical proficiency. - Experience in academic medical centers, multi-specialty physician groups, or complex ambulatory environments. - Experience resolving charge review edits and back-end coding denials, including root-cause analysis and collaboration with providers and operational leaders. - Experience supporting revenue integrity initiatives, compliance auditing, clinical documentation improvement (CDI), or operational performance improvement efforts. - Experience working independently in a fast-paced, metric-driven, AI-enabled environment managing multiple work queues and shifting specialty assignments. - (CPC) CERT PROFESSIONAL CODER - (CCS-P) CERT CODING SPCLST PHY BA - (CMC) CERT MEDICAL CODER - (RHIA) REGD HEALTH INFO ADMINIST - (RHIT) REGD HEALTH INFO TECHNOLO - (CCS) CERT CODING SPECIALIST - (CPMA) Cert Prof Medical Auditor Job Duties - Meets productivity and quality standards set by coding leadership. - Reviews and validates moderate-complex physician encounter documentation within Epic to ensure accurate and compliant documentation, ICD-10-CM, CPT, and HCPCS code assignment prior to claim submission. - Identifies and mitigates compliance risks associated with moderate-complexity encounters, including: - Multiple interdependent diagnoses - Intermediate-risk procedures - Split/shared and incident to services - Teaching physician documentation - May support multiple specialties in a hybrid role as needed. - Reviews and resolves coding-related edits, including: - NCCI bundling conflicts - Modifier application - MUE limits - Payer-specific requirements - Global surgical package considerations - Evaluates, accepts, modifies, or overrides AI-generated coding outputs from Epic AI Code Assist/Complete, AI E&M LOS Assistant, and applicable third-party platforms using advanced clinical and regulatory judgment. - Resolves AI exception flags, documentation discrepancies, and code conflicts to ensure audit readiness and clean claim release. - Analyzes recurring coding edits, AI variances, and denial trends; performs root cause review and communicates findings to leadership when systemic issues are identified. - Collaborates with providers to clarify documentation and ensure accurate code capture that supports medical necessity and reimbursement. - Supports denial prevention efforts by partnering with billing and denial management teams to resolve coding-related rejections and underpayments. - Maintains working knowledge of ICD-10-CM, CPT, HCPCS, payer policies, LCD/NCD guidelines, and regulatory updates. - Participates in internal audits, quality assurance initiatives, Epic upgrades, and AI workflow optimization projects. - May function in a float capacity, providing coding support to maintain operational coverage and productivity standards. - Adheres to all organizational policies, compliance standards, data security requirements, and performance expectations. - Performs other duties as assigned.
